It is no secret that the Detroit Three are known to have powerful trucks. For years trucks and SUV's were the bread and butter of them. Today that's a different story. However, Chrysler is still pushing with the redesigned Dodge Ram and has been recognized by doing so. So what about Fiat?? Will Fiat get into the truck industry now that it's part of Dodge?? Well if the answer is yes may we recommend the Fiat Sentiero.

Now before you go get all excited, this is just a rendering not a concept. A student drew this and gave it a 3.0-liter diesel V6 capable of a payload capacity of 1,800 pounds and towing nearly 5,300 pounds.

So any thoughts or comments??
